Something Inside Clicked
Theme for the Week: Vote of Confidence
A. C. Green
Friday, November 9, 2001



Key Bible Verse: Kind words are like honey—sweet to the soul and healthy for the body (Proverbs 16:24).
Bonus Reading: Acts 15:30-35

We played "rat ball" in the high school gym before the 8:20 opening bell and during lunch. Fully dressed in our school clothes, we'd go at it, playing full-court games and smelling as sweet as a professional basketball team throughout the rest of the day. Coach Dick Gray, in his thirtieth year of coaching at Benson, enjoyed basketball so much that he came to school early and sat through lunches in the gym just to watch us compete. I watched him from a distance, intrigued by being so close to a legend.

One day right after we'd played in the gym, Coach Gray came up to me and laid his hand briefly on my shoulder. "You stick with it. You might have some potential," he said. To a frail, insecure 15-year-old this was like a reprieve to a death-row inmate. I could possibly have potential—wow!

From then on, I wanted to please him. Suddenly I was no longer in basketball to follow my friends; I was there to follow Coach Gray. I was desperate to make the varsity basketball squad. I wanted to learn, to excel, to become a champion. I had a goal—to make the varsity team, to play Coach Gray's kind of game, to learn from him.

—A. C. Green in Victory

My Response:

I'll look for an occasion to praise one younger person today.

Thought to Apply:

There is no such whetstone to sharpen a good wit and encourage a will to learning, as is praise.

—Roger Ascham (English scholar, 16th century)
